Camp for All
Camp For All is a unique camping and retreat facility located in the rolling hills of Washington County, Texas. A not-for-profit 501(c)(3) organization, this unique facility strives to enrich the lives of people with special needs who build self-esteem, self-awareness, and independence by participating in programs that are recreational, therapeutic, and educational.
A fully accessible environment with programs tailored to meet the needs of campers of all ages, interests, and abilities, the camp has welcomed thousands of children and adults challenged by cancer, muscular dystrophy, hearing and sight impairments, multiple sclerosis, and other medical issues, since it opened in 1998. The Camp For All experience is life-changing for those who might otherwise never have an opportunity to experience the joys of camping. Offering 13 different activities, Camp For All breaks the barriers that exist for so many children and adults with special challenges.
Dress for Success Houston Service Project
Dress for Success Houston provides interview suits, confidence boosts, and career development to more than 3,000 women each year. Women not only look their best, they feel their best and have the confidence to succeed when they wear Dress for Success suits. Dress for Success Houston is part of a world-wide network and an affiliate of over 75 Dress for Success organizations.
